H2: The Basic Carbon Footprint Formula Explained


Here is where the illusion happens. The most common pretension of determining carbon footprint using carbon footprint formula looks a bit once this:


Total Emissions = argument Data Emission Factor


Sounds simple, right? It is, but the nuance lies in the inputs.



  • Activity Data: This is the "how much" part. How much gasoline did you put in your car? How many kilowatt-hours (kWh) of electricity did your home use? How many flights did you understand this year?

  • Emission Factor: This is the "how dirty" part. It represents the amount of CO2 released per unit of activity. For example, the emission factor for electricity varies depending upon how your local grid generates capability (coal is bad, solar is good).


There are more technical formulas that swell Global Warming Potential (GWP), which adjusts for other gases behind methane, but for most personal calculations, the basic carbon footprint formula above gets you 90% of the artifice there. H2: Scope 1, 2, and 3: Getting enormous not quite the Numbers


If you essentially desire to become a pro at determining carbon footprint using carbon miles definition footprint formula, you can't just see at your electricity bill. You have to see at the bigger picture. Experts usually rupture emissions the length of into three scopes:



  1. Scope 1 (Direct Emissions): These come straight from sources you own or control. Think car exhaust, natural gas for your stove, or a leak in your home's refrigeration.

  2. Scope 2 (Indirect energy Emissions): This is the electricity you buy. Even if you don't burn the fuel, the capability tree-plant did.

  3. Scope 3 (Other Indirect Emissions): This is the tricky oneeverything else. The production of the food you eat, the goods you buy, and yes, even the emissions from your friends active (okay, most likely not that one, but you acquire the idea).
